The Life of Pope Alexander VI

The Life of Pope Alexander VI

 

Pope Alexander VI, born Rodrigo Borgia, led a life full of contrasts. His ascent to the papacy in 1492 came when the Church faced challenges and hopes. Although his tenure is often remembered for nepotism and controversy, it also left a mark on the cultural and political history of Italy.

What scandals involved Cardinal Alexander VI?

The Scandals of Cardinal Alexander VI

 

Cardinal Alexander VI, born Rodrigo Borgia, is infamous for scandals that tarnished his legacy. His papacy was marked by nepotism, as he elevated his relatives to influential posts; accusations of simony for selling ecclesiastical offices; and allegations of immorality regarding licentious behavior. These controversies illustrate the turbulent interplay between power and faith during the Renaissance.

  • Nepotism: Favored and enriched his family.
  • Simony: Accused of corrupt practices in church appointments.
  • Immorality: Alleged indulgence in scandalous personal behavior.

 

Did Cardinal Alexander VI have illegitimate children?

Cardinal Alexander VI and His Offspring

 

Pope Alexander VI (Rodrigo Borgia) is historically recorded as having fathered several illegitimate children. Among these, Cesare Borgia and Lucrezia Borgia are notably recognized. Their lives, steeped in both controversy and historical significance, continue to inspire profound reflection on the interplay of divine grace and human frailty.
